The book 'Solar Energy in Agriculture: Principles and Applications' provides a comprehensive exploration of how solar energy can be leveraged within the agricultural sector. Authored by experts Priyabrata Santra, Ranjay Kumar Singh, Surendra Poonia, and Dilip Jain, this hardback spans 23 insightful chapters touching upon critical themes, including the principles of solar energy, its technologies, and its various applications in farm operations and postharvest processes. The first two chapters critically examine the current state and future prospects of solar energy in Indian agriculture. Subsequent chapters are dedicated to the in-depth discussion of solar thermal and photovoltaic innovations, covering essential topics such as solar cookers, dryers, PV pumping systems, and economic analyses of solar energy devices.
